
Minister of Planning and International Cooperation Ibrahim Saif and Russian Agriculture Minister Nikolay Fyodorov signed in Moscow on Friday, protocol of the second meeting of the Joint Jordanian-Russian Ministerial Committee for Development, Trade, Economic, Scientific and Technical Cooperation.
The two sides agreed to cooperate in the trade, investment, energy, agriculture, transport, tourism and scientific and technical fields.
Both sides also signed a Memorandum of Understanding on trade, economic, scientific and technical cooperation for the years 2014-2018.
On the sidelines of the meeting, Jordan and Russia also sealed a land transport agreement and initialed an agreement on customs cooperation.
Jordan is expected to purchase 300,000 tons of wheat from Russia annually in addition to 320,000 tons of barley.
During the meeting, both sides also agreed to increase Jordan’s exports of fruits and vegetables to the Russian market.
